Bottle pour at Gold Star Beer Counter: pours gold with small white head. Aroma is apricot, honey, brett, wood. Taste is lightly bretty, sort of tart; apricot. Subtle and delicate. Excellent.

375 ml bottle, packaged 02/03/18, $16 and some change.
Pours a hazy straw gold with a finger of foam that does shrink but not quickly and not all the way. Lacing is left behind.
Apricot sourness up front, funky like a monkey, barrel gives some woody notes.
Apricot dominates, light funk in the taste. Woody, mildly acetic, I've had Lambics that would be happy with this.
Low side of medium bodied, not overly carbonated.
